CVE-2013-3396
Cross-site scripting (XSS) vulnerability in the web framework in Cisco Content Security Management on Security Management Appliance (SMA) devices allows remote malicious users to inject arbitrary web script or HTML via an unspecified parameter, aka Bug ID CSCuh24749.
